Understanding Multiple Property Refinancing
Refinancing multiple properties requires a strategic approach that considers your entire portfolio rather than individual properties in isolation. Property investors across NSW are increasingly looking at their loan structures to ensure they're optimising their financial position across all holdings.
When you own several properties, your financial situation becomes more complex. Lenders assess your application process differently, considering your total loan amount, combined rental income, and overall debt-to-income ratio. Key Reasons to Consider Portfolio Refinancing
Accessing Lower Interest Rates
With your fixed rate period ending on one or more properties, you have the opportunity to potentially access a better interest rate across your portfolio. Different lenders may offer varying rates for investment properties, and refinancing allows you to:
• Compare variable interest rate options across multiple lenders
• Secure fixed interest rate periods that align with your investment strategy
• Reduce loan repayments through lower refinance interest rates
Releasing Equity for Growth
One of the most compelling reasons for refinancing multiple properties is releasing equity in your property portfolio. This strategy enables you to:
• Release equity to buy the next property
• Access funds for property improvements or renovations
• Diversify your investment portfolio

Debt Consolidation Benefits
Managing multiple loans across different lenders can become administratively challenging. Refinancing allows you to consolidate debts under one lender or streamline your loan structure. This approach can:
• Simplify your monthly payment schedule
• Potentially reduce overall interest costs
• Provide clearer oversight of your total debt position
Structuring Your Multiple Property Loans
Loan Term Considerations
When refinancing multiple properties, you have the flexibility to change your loan term on individual properties or across your entire portfolio. This decision impacts:
• Monthly cash flow from rental properties
• Total interest paid over the life of each loan
• Your ability to service additional debt for future purchases
Interest Rate Mix Strategy
Savvy investors often use a combination of variable and fixed interest rates across their portfolio. This strategy helps manage interest rate risk while maintaining flexibility. Consider:
• Fixing rates on properties with tight cash flow margins
• Maintaining variable rates where you expect rates to remain stable or decline
• Staggering fixed rate periods to avoid all loans reverting to variable rates simultaneously
The Application Process for Multiple Properties
Refinancing multiple properties involves a more comprehensive application process than single property refinancing. Lenders require extensive documentation including:
• Bank statements for all properties and personal accounts
• Rental agreements and rental income history
• Property valuations for each property
• Tax returns demonstrating your investment income

Eligibility and Lender Policies
Different lenders have varying policies for multiple property investors. Some considerations include:
Portfolio Size Limits
Many lenders have restrictions on the number of investment properties they'll finance for one borrower. Working with a broker helps you check eligibility for special lender policies that may accommodate larger portfolios.
Serviceability Calculations
Lenders apply different serviceability ratios to rental income, typically ranging from 70% to 80% of gross rental income. Understanding these variations helps identify better loan options for your situation.
Timing Your Refinancing Strategy
Timing plays a crucial role in multiple property refinancing success. Consider these factors:
• Current interest rate environment
• Your properties' value growth since purchase
• Upcoming fixed rate period endings
• Your immediate and medium-term investment goals
